

The first six games of the college football season have not gone the way the 1-6 Ohio Bobcats have hoped. But quarterback Armani Rogers had a touchdown run Saturday at Buffalo that set a Football Bowl Subdivision record.
Rogers took the snap at Ohio's own 1-yard line and went 99 yards for a score in the first quarter for the Bobcats' second touchdown of the game.
Rogers finished the Bobcats' 27-26 loss to the Bulls with 183 rushing yards on 22 carries with two touchdowns, along with 75 passing yards on six completions in 10 attempts.
